As for the end of the book, it was not ambiguous
months pass between ventress's death and submersion in the pool (dark disciple chapter 40)
her body is placed in stasis as one would for funeral, not resuccetation
vos returns her to the pool she was reborn in so "her sisters don't have to wait any longer"
ventress is submerged in the sleepers of lake, mist, not her body, rises from the pool with voices of the nightsisters saying sister
vos reaches out to her "one last time"
last paragraph (after the submersion)
"Kenobi's eyes widened. He heard it too, now, the whispers of women's voices. The Force had reclaimed Dathomir's wayward child,
and as Vos reached out in it to send to women he loved a final farewell, he thought he could make out a single word: sister.
Asajj Ventress, at last, had come home."
People can be happy to see her again, (I was in the moment). But it's still a retcon, and a retcon of george's ending for the character at that.
